About Care Crisis Response Services (CCRS):

CCRS is a 24/7 crisis center offering suicide prevention, crisis intervention, and professional consultation services, including behavioral health evaluations. We provide brief crisis counseling and help clients identify appropriate services for their behavioral health crises. Our operations include regional and 988 crisis lines across Washington State.

General Function:

This full‑time hourly position serves as a liaison between Behavioral Health and Finance, providing financial and administrative support to Program Leadership and the Executive Director. Coordinates contract budget tracking, payroll processing support, and financial reporting while working closely with Finance Leadership to ensure compliance with organizational policies, internal controls, and financial procedures. Collaborates with managers and supervisors across departments to support operational and financial objectives.

Principal Activities:
  • Partner with the Behavioral Health Senior Program Accountant to perform the full range of program financial functions, sharing responsibility for the daily finance workload and ensuring continuity of operations.
  • Independently prepare, monitor, and reconcile Behavioral Health program and contract budgets, ensuring expenditures align with funding requirements, contract provisions, Uniform Guidance (UGG), and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P). Communicate any potential budget or compliance concerns.
  • Perform monthly contract invoicing, spend‑down tracking, year‑to‑date contract analysis, and related financial reporting. Monitor contract activity and communicate potential budget or compliance concerns.
  • Prepare, analyze, and distribute recurring and ad hoc financial reports from the financial system (MIP, but changing soon) and payroll system (Paycom), providing financial analysis and responding to questions from Finance and Behavioral Health leadership.
  • Coordinate payroll and labor allocation activities for Behavioral Health programs, including reviewing labor distribution reports, ensuring accurate coding, communicating changes to Payroll, and preparing payroll corrections and requests as needed.
  • Monitor employee timecard completion and approvals to ensure payroll deadlines are met and contract billing remains timely and accurate.
  • Troubleshoot payroll, timekeeping, labor allocation, invoicing, and finance issues in collaboration with Payroll, Behavioral Health leadership, and Finance staff.
  • Maintain working knowledge of Behavioral Health funding sources, grant requirements, and service contracts to ensure financial activities remain compliant with funding and regulatory requirements.
  • Maintain accurate financial records and supporting documentation in accordance with organizational policies, GAAP, Uniform Guidance, and funding agency requirements.
  • Develop and maintain proficiency in all accounting processes performed by the Behavioral Health Senior Program Accountant through ongoing cross‑training to ensure the ability to independently perform all essential functions of the Behavioral Health finance role.
  • Collaborate with the Behavioral Health Senior Program Accountant to identify process improvements, strengthen internal controls, improve financial reporting, and maintain standardized procedures and documentation.
  • Respond to questions from Behavioral Health leadership regarding budgets, expenditures, invoicing, payroll, and other financial matters.
